Transaction 189158c754b03083f202e554ff8b4cf12e39c10dac3bb96a355d6059a7403e60

1 Input
2 Outputs
  • 189158c754b03083f202e554ff8b4cf12e39c10dac3bb96a355d6059a7403e60:0
  • value  20000000
    address  175266RCV9oH3cFEAtoYdfv9Wij8Pph3Sq
  • 189158c754b03083f202e554ff8b4cf12e39c10dac3bb96a355d6059a7403e60:1
  • value  333110780
    address  1EcMp9CVZHbj852GACYzLdagWGFYvFVtAc